Output 58c76f77feb27e113d34d886391b94e5407171d350e1aa8be8fa8bca1abf6fd1:35

value
418109
script pubkey
OP_0 OP_PUSHBYTES_20 1d59a11fa480c413271f4a336d1d204717ba2355
address
bc1qr4v6z8aysrzpxfclfgek68fqgutm5g649u4wyg
transaction
58c76f77feb27e113d34d886391b94e5407171d350e1aa8be8fa8bca1abf6fd1
spent
true